The Mountain of Self: Our Persistent Enemy

Memorize and Meditate

Then Jesus said to the disciples, “Have faith in God. I tell you the truth, you can say to this mountain, ‘May you be lifted up and thrown into the sea,’ and it will happen. But you must really believe it will happen and have no doubt in your heart. I tell you, you can pray for anything, and if you believe that you’ve received it, it will be yours.’ (Mark 11:22–24)

Other than Satan, the Mountain of Self is our greatest enemy. Only the Lord can deal effectively with the big “I” that needs to be broken, so Christ can live in and through us.

Soak your Heart

Only the work of the Spirit through God’s Word will bring the transformation we need. Only the Spirit can cast the Mountain of Self into the sea.

Sow to the Spirit

Pray: Father, the Mountain of Self is too big for me to deal with alone. Only you have the power to conquer it. Only you can empower me to deny myself so you can work out your will in my life.

Flow with the Spirit

Continue praying: By faith, I choose to walk in the power of your Spirit this day, moment by moment. By the power of your Spirit, I can put to death the misdeeds of the body. I choose to do so by an act of my will. I am adopting and developing a teachable attitude so you can train me. I want to get to know you better, Lord.

Practice

Practice fixing your eyes on Jesus Christ. As you pay attention to him, the Spirit of Christ will begin to rise like the morning star in your heart, freeing you from the bonds of self.
